WE CAN'T HAVE NICE THINGS.įortunately for us, the oddly named Neill Corlett (yes, two Ls) released a very solid English language translation of SD3 in 2000, allowing all of us filthy, milky white gaijin the chance to play this totally wicked awesome game. Others say that Square had the official translation and localization under way when they decided to shift focus to the Super Mario RPG. Some say Square's US devteam wanted to concentrate more on creating Secret of Evermore (not a bad game by any stretch it's actually quite underrated) rather than translating SD3. There's a few possible reasons floating around as to why SD3 never jumped to Pacific to our golden shores.

Pretty cool, huh? Unfortunately, it was not released in North America or Europe.

It was warmly received by fans and critics, who lauded it for its deep character progression system, the endless amount of character and class combinations available, nifty features like day/night cycles and a calendar that actually has an impact on gameplay from day to day and an exceptionally long story that actually has replay value.
